    Description

      In qtbase/tests/auto/network/access/qhttp/tst_qhttp.cpp, one row of test data in proxy_data() is disabled with "#if 0".

      If the test data is still appropriate, it should be re-enabled and any failures that this reveals should be handled by adding QEXPECT_FAIL calls to the test and raising bug reports for the bugs. If the test data is no longer appropriate, it should be removed.
